DS1302制作的带农历和节日提醒功能的万年历

2020-01-27 11:50发布

DS1302制作的带农历和节日提醒功能的万年历

(原文件名:调整大小 100_3832.JPG)


(原文件名:调整大小 100_3835.JPG)


(原文件名:调整大小 100_3835.JPG)


(原文件名:调整大小 100_3834.JPG)


(原文件名:调整大小 100_3835.JPG)


(原文件名:qlj.jpg)

制作成功的KILL源工程文件包ourdev_425351.rar(文件大小:437K) (原文件名:带农历节日提醒电子钟.rar)
又改成DS12887时钟的,编译中有一处错误,请那位大侠看看ourdev_425352.rar(文件大小:403K) (原文件名:DS12C887带农历节日提醒电子钟.rar)
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
78条回答
soso_lxy
2020-02-05 01:34
回复【53楼】hkjzlei  
/********阳历转换阴历********************************************************************/
code uchar year_code[597]={
                    0x04,0xae,0x53,    //1901 0
                    0x0a,0x57,0x48,    //1902 3
                    0x55,0x26,0xbd,    //1903 6
                    0x0d,0x26,0x50,    //1904 9
                    0x0d,0x95,0x44,    //1905 12
                    0x46,0xaa,0xb9,    //1906 ......
-----------------------------------------------------------------------

hehe,正在学习液晶方案呢,给你参考一下

/*
公历年对应的农历数据,每年三字节,
格式第一字节BIT7-4 位表示闰月月份,值为0 为无闰月,BIT3-0 对应农历第1-4 月的大小
第二字节BIT7-0 对应农历第5-12 月大小,第三字节BIT7 表示农历第13 个月大小
月份对应的位为1 表示本农历月大(30 天),为0 表示小(29 天)
第三字节BIT6-5 表示春节的公历月份,BIT4-0 表示春节的公历日期
*/

一周热门 更多>